Though there are various fields out there which requires a laptop with good specifications and you can get it at an affordable price but that’s not the same case for deep learning. You need to have more than the good specification in a laptop for deep learning tasks.
Many people try to build their own desktop PC for deep learning but If you have decided to buy a laptop for you to carry around with yourself, then I’m more than happy to help you.
Today I’m going to talk about 10 Best Laptops for Deep learning and Machine learning which offers great specifications and delivers good value for your hard-earned money.
Before I talk about any of the laptops, You need to keep these 5 important aspects in mind before getting a laptop for deep learning.
1. Budget: The first and foremost thing before choosing any laptop for machine learning is setting the right BUDGET. I would recommend you to have a budget of at least $1000 and a maximum of $3000. At this price range, you’ll surely get a powerful machine with high-quality specifications.
In this price, you can easily get a really good laptop without any compromises. Sure, you can get a laptop under $1000 too but you have to face a lot of performance issues on those laptops. Invest in a premium laptop which could last for a long time.
2. CPU: Intel’s Core I7 is highly recommended for machine learning. Don’t go for Core i5 even if you have a lower budget or else you may have to face performance issues for sure.
3. GPU: I don’t need to remind you that you need at least a decent GPU if you want to render anything in your project or job. You shouldn’t buy a laptop without a dedicated GPU for deep learning. The recommended GPU for machine learning or deep learning would be Nvidia Nvidia’s 10 series or higher. You shouldn’t go for the lower series in 2019.
4. RAM: A 16GB memory would be sufficient for deep learning but you can opt for 32GB If you have a higher budget. Less than 16GB RAM can cause some serious issues while multitasking.
5. Portability: Powerful hardware means a heavy laptop. Most of the laptops on this list are heavy. Only a couple of them are lightweight and portable. If you don’t travel with your laptop regularly, then there is no problem in buying a heavy laptop. Choose your option wisely.
Okay, Let me show you what are those 10 amazing laptops.
- Top 10 Laptops for Deep Learning and Machine Learning in 2020
- 1. TensorBook
- 2. ASUS ROG Zephyrus S- Best Value For Money Laptop
- 3. MSI GS65
- 4. Dell Inspiron i5577- The cheapest laptop for Deep learning
- 5. HP OMEN 15
- 6. Eluktronics Pro-X P650HS-G
- 7. GIGABYTE Aero 15X
- 8. Acer Predator 15-A Cheap & Good Laptop for Machine Learning
- 9. Asus ROG Zephyrus GX501
- 10. Acer Predator Triton 700- A Powerful laptop for deep learning
Top 10 Laptops for Deep Learning and Machine Learning in 2020
The TensorBook by Lambda Labs is one of the perfect laptops you can get for this profession. I have rated this laptop #1 on this list because this machine is created especially for deep learning and machine tasks.
The TensorBook comes with 15.6 inch 4k QHD display which is great for deep learning tasks and entertainment purpose such as watching movies, online streaming or gaming.
The storage offered on this machine is 500GB SSD and 32GB RAM which is more than adequate for both professional and personal purpose.
One of the best things about this laptop is it comes with pre-installed deep learning framework such as TensorFlow, keras, Caffe2 and more. You don’t need to worry about the compatibility of these software on this machine at all.
When it comes to CPU, you’ll be getting Intel’s 8th gen core i7 processor i.e Intel Core i7-8750H which does a fine job at handling multitasking without any problems.
You are getting a powerful GPU on this machine i.e NVIDIA 1070 8GB RAM GPU which does an absolutely great job while running any deep learning software without causing any issues.
While doing any basic tasks, you can expect up to 2 hours of battery life and while running any heavy demanding programs, you can get around 45 minutes of battery life.
2. ASUS ROG Zephyrus S- Best Value For Money Laptop
The ASUS ROG Zephyrus S is an ultra-thin gaming laptop which really stands out from many other gaming laptops on the market. It has many unique features and delivers a very solid performance which will impress you for sure.
Let’s talk about this powerful guy in detail.
The ROG Zephyrus S comes with a 15.6-inch 144Hz display and has great color reproduction and accuracy. The sRGB rating of the display is 99% and Adobe RGB rates at 71%. The laptop is extremely thin and it weighs 5.4 lbs (2.5 kg) which aren’t quite lightweight but it doesn’t mean you can’t carry the laptop with yourself.
The laptop comes with 512GB M.2 SSD storage and 16GB DDR4 memory to run multiple apps at once. The processor under the hood is again, Intel’s 8th gen core i7 processor i.e Intel Core i7-8750H.
One of the most important things to notice on this laptop is its thermal management. Asus has done a very great job in this department that nobody can ignore. Despite making a very thin laptop, they have made sure that it doesn’t overheat a lot even while doing any heavy tasks.
When it comes to gaming, there are couple of options to choose from. For deep learning purpose, I would highly recommend you go for RTX 2070 GPU as it is very powerful and perfectly suitable for this job. If you want to save $200, then you can also go for GTX 1070 GPU as it is also powerful but there might be a noticeable difference between these two graphics card.
Another major thing to notice on this machine is its trackpad. It is placed on the right side instead of the center. The trackpad also functions as the number pad but you have to turn it on to use it. This is the unique feature I was talking about in the beginning.
The battery life you can expect from this machine is 3-4 hours with mixed usage. While performing only heavy tasks, you can get a little over 2 hours. Asus should have really improved battery life on this laptop.
3. MSI GS65
The MSI GS65 is once again, a thin and lightweight gaming laptop which is aimed for power users like you. Though it costs quite expensive, still it is one of the best gaming laptops in my opinion.
Just like many other laptops on this list, this one also comes with a 15.6-inch 144Hz IPS display which is again treat to look at and will not disappoint for sure. It has good viewing angles and has very little bezels on top and sides.
The build of the laptop is mostly aluminum but it doesn’t feel as sturdy as other laptops on this segment. MSI should have really looked into this matter and they should have provided this laptop with better build quality.
You’ll be getting 512GB SSD and 32GB DDR4 RAM along with Intel Core i7-8750H. The laptop gets a little overheating while doing any heavy demanding tasks.
For gaming experience, MSI has offered GeForce RTX 2070 Max-Q which does an excellent job while playing games or running any heavy program. There’s nothing much to complain about this graphics card.
This laptop is packed with a number of ports. On the left side, there is an ethernet port, USB A and headphone jack. On the left side, you’ll get 1 USB A, USB C with Thunderbolt 3 support, display port, and HDMI.
The laptop weighs 4.2 lbs (1.9 kg) which is pretty lightweight and perfectly portable in my opinion. You can bring this to work, school or college without any issues at all.
Coming to the battery life of this machine, you can expect around 5 hours for general usage and 2-3 hours while doing any heavy tasks.
4. Dell Inspiron i5577- The cheapest laptop for Deep learning
Update: Currently This laptop isn’t available in its current price, I would suggest you for this Dell Inspiron 7866BLK which has similar specs and pricing.
If you are looking for the cheapest laptop for Deep learning, then I’m sure that this is one of the best options you have right now. It costs $50 less than the minimum budget (i.e $950) which I have referred above.
The Dell Inspiron i5577 comes with 15.6-inch TN panel which has faster refresh rates as mentioned by Ryan. The build of the laptop is rigid and sturdy which does justify its price. The laptop weighs 5.7 lbs (2.5 kg) which I think slightly heavy and not easy to carry while traveling.
Dell has offered 16GB DDR4 memory for multitasking and 512GB PCIe SSD for storage. The processor you’ll be getting on this machine is Quad-core Intel Core i7-7700HQ which handles pretty everything from ba. One of the best things about this laptop is it has very low fan noise even in the heavy load.
For gaming experience, Dell has included NVIDIA GTX 1050 which might not be as powerful as GTX 1060 or 1070 but for its pricing, I would say it performs really well. Here’s the performance of two popular games played on this laptop.
1. Skyrim= 40 FPS (Ultra settings)
2. Neverwinter= 36 FPS (High settings)
when it comes to battery life, you can expect around 3 hours of heavy and lightweight usage. While using it for browsing or online streaming, you can expect 7-8 hours of battery life which is pretty decent I would say.
5. HP OMEN 15
The HP OMEN 15 is another great gaming laptop which is worth considering before going for any laptop at this budget.
The Omen 15, again comes with a 15.6-inch 144Hz display which has very minimal bezels and has the screen to body ratio of 86%. The display provides good brightness and color accuracy and I would highly recommend you go for this 144Hz panel instead of 60Hz one as there isn’t a lot of difference in pricing and you’ll be very satisfied with this display.
Another important thing to talk about this display is, it comes with G-Sync which will surely improve the gaming performance.
The majority of the laptop is built by plastic but it doesn’t feel very cheap though. It is very sturdy for a plastic build and I have to praise HP for providing high-quality material on this machine.
When it comes to storage and RAM, there are more than 10 options to choose from. For professions like machine learning and AI, I would recommend you go for 500GB SSD and 16GB RAM variant which will cost you around $1600.
HP has offered Intel Core i7-8750H processor on this machine and for gaming, you’ll be getting Nvidia GeForce GTX 1070 Max-Q which can play or run any graphics demanding programs easily.
There is no shortage of ports on this laptop. On the left side, there is a USB 3.1, headphone/ microphone jack and an SD card reader. At the back of the laptop, there is an Ethernet port, 1 USB 3.1, HDMI mini display port 1.2 and USB Type-C with Thunderbolt 3 support. At last, on the right side, there is 1 USB 3.1 and power input.
The laptop comes with a fully customizable RGB backlit keyboard which you can control via in-build settings. It’ll be really useful while doing any work in late nights. The laptop weighs 5.3 lbs (2.4 kg) which isn’t lightweight I would say.
At last, the tale of the battery life of gaming laptops continues here too. You can expect a little over 3 hours while using for personal entertainment purpose and while doing your deep learning job, you can expect a little over 2 hours.
6. Eluktronics Pro-X P650HS-G
Update: Get Eluktronics N850EP6 instead of this model which comes with similar specs at half of the price. Get it ASAP before its too late.
The Eluktronics Pro-X P650HS-G is a 15.6-inch laptop which has a great build quality and weighs 6 lbs (2.7 kg).
The laptop has 4 variants but I would suggest you go for the variant with 256GB SSD+ 16GB RAM.
The SSD offered by Eluktronics on this machine is PCIe. You can surely expect a faster performance compared to SATA SSD. The 16GB is really good at handling any type of extreme tasks.
Note: If you are hearing about Eluktronics, then don’t worry at all. They are reliable and offer some top quality laptops. You can follow this Reddit thread to read the reviews of their company. The Eluktronics Pro-X P650HS-G has ratings of 4.6/5 on Amazon which has rated by almost 50 customers.
You’ll get Intel’s Kaby like processor i.e Core i7-7700HQ which is very good for multitasking and the heat management of the system is excellent I have to say. The system remains cool even while performing some of the heavy tasks.
The GPU offered on this machine is NVIDIA GeForce GTX 1070 with 8GB DDR5 VRAM. The GPU is based on Pascal architecture which is perfectly suitable for professions like this. If you are a passionate gamer, you can surely play almost any game at very high frame rates. Having a powerful GPU has multiple benefits for power users.
The ports available on this laptop are 2 USB 3.1 Gen 2 port (Type-C), 3 USB 3.0, HDMI, 2 Mini display port and an SD card reader. The port selection is good but the inclusion of Thunderbolt would have been better.
As a gaming and power consuming laptop, it is expected that this laptop won’t have a great battery life. The maximum battery life you can expect on this machine while doing any deep learning tasks is 2 hours. You need to keep the charger along with all the time If you are traveling with this somewhere.
Overall, This is a good laptop for machine learning I would say.
The GIGABYTE Aero 15X is another great laptop which provides a real value for money. It’ll cost you around $2200 and I must say this is one of the best value for money laptop for deep learning without any doubt.
It comes with 15.6-inch full HD display with very minimal bezels. This is a 144Hz panel which has good viewing angles and color accuracy. There is another variant which comes with the 4k display but I would advise you to stick with the full HD model as it’ll give you longer battery life.
Mostly, the body of the laptop is made out of aluminum and the rest of them are plastic. Considering the specs offered on this machine, I have to say this is a fairly portable laptop. It weighs at 4.6 lbs (2.1 kg).
You’ll be getting 512GB NVME PCIe SSD on this laptop. The SSD responds quickly and performs very well. The read and write speeds of the SSD are 884 MBps and 721 MBps respectively. GIGABYTE have offered 16GB DDR4 memory and an empty DIMM to upgrade the RAM If you want to improve the performance.
The CPU inside the laptop you’ll find is Intel’s 8th Gen core i7 processor i.e Intel Core i7-8750H which performs a lot better than the 7th gen processor. The processor handles tasks very well and there are almost no issues regarding thermal throttling.
You’ll get Nvidia GeForce GTX 1070 graphics card on this machine which is same as the above laptop. Just like I said before, this is a powerful GPU which is suitable for high demanding tasks like deep learning.
To give some idea about the performance of this GPU on this machine, have a look at the chart below.
These are just the performance of 3 popular games. This graphics card can do a lot more than playing some heavy demanding games.
The ports selection of the laptop is very good I would say. On the left side, you’ll get RJ Ethernet, USB 3.0, HDMI 2.0 and mini port. On the right side, there are 2 USB 3, USB-C thunderbolt 3 and SD card reader. The surprising part of the SD card reader is, it is Powered by UHS 2 which has the transfer speed of 250-300 MB/s.
And lastly, the battery life.
Considering the specs everyone would expect to have a short battery life on this GIGABYTE Aero 15X but that’s not actually true. For personal usage, you can expect around 6 hours of battery life and while doing tasks related to machine learning or deep learning, you can expect up to 3 hours which is quite great I would say.
You can watch the full video review by Dave2D below If you want to learn more.
8. Acer Predator 15-A Cheap & Good Laptop for Machine Learning
I have talked about Acer Predator Helios 300 on this site several times but this is the first time I’m going to talk about Acer Predator 15 here and I’m going to tell you why you should consider getting this beast for yourself.
Before I talk about anything about this laptop let me tell you that this is the cheapest and affordable laptop for machine learning. The above two laptops surely provide great value but they cost very high compared to this amazing laptop.
The body of the Acer Predator 15 is mostly made of plastic yet it is sturdy and doesn’t feel like a cheap laptop. It has a 15.6 inch full HD IPS panel which comes with G-Synch technology and has excellent viewing angles.
Unlike the above GIGABYTE Aero 15X, this laptop isn’t at all portable. It weighs 8.2 pounds (3.7 kg) which I don’t think anyone can carry it without any laptop bag. If you are looking for a portable machine then I think this laptop may not be your right choice.
Coming to the storage part, you’ll get 256GB+ 1TB 7200 RPM hard disk drive which is an ideal choice for both professional and personal purpose. Acer has offered 16GB DDR4 RAM which can be upgraded up to 64GB.
Inside the laptop, you’ll get slightly older processor i.e Intel Core i7-6700HQ compared to the above two laptops. The performance of the laptop is reasonably good and it has been paired with GTX 1070. This review shows that the gaming performance on this machine is equivalent to some desktop performance.
You can expect 4-5 hours of battery life while doing tasks like Multimedia, MS Word/ Excel, using Chrome/ Mozilla etc. When you are doing some heavy tasks, you can expect the maximum of 2 hours of battery life which is pretty usual for a gaming machine.
I have no hesitation to recommend this as one of the best laptop for deep learning or machine learning as it has almost everything which requires for this profession.
9. Asus ROG Zephyrus GX501
The Asus ROG Zephyrus GX501 is quite an expensive laptop which may not be a value for money machine as others here but still, it has some powerful specs to offer.
This is a 2018 model of ROG Zephyrus GX501 in which Asus has made some improvements from its predecessor. One of the major changes in the newer model is its display. You’ll be getting 144Hz IPS panel instead of a 120Hz panel. The display on this laptop has good color reproduction and there are almost no issues regarding the display.
The laptop has been upgraded from 7the Gen Core i7 to 8th Gen processor i.e Intel Core i7-8750H. This is the same processor you’ll get in GIGABYTE Aero 15X. You’ll be getting 6 cores on this processor compared to 4 in the older one. You can surely expect at least 10%-15% improvement in the performance department in the 8th Gen processor.
Asus has offered Nvidia GTX 1080 graphics card on this powerful machine. You can expect a significant amount of improvement in gaming performance too. This could be one of the best all-round laptops for everything from good display to an extremely high level of gaming experience.
You can play some popular games such as Overwatch at 95 FPS, Destiny 2 at 120 FPS on high settings. The idea of presenting the gaming performance here is to show you how well the graphics card can perform. From the performance of these games, you can clearly assume that GTX 1080 is a very powerful guy who can easily handle any type of tasks related to graphics.
The laptop weighs almost 5 pounds (2.26 kg) which may not heavy but it isn’t lightweight either. You can travel with it occasionally but not always.
One of the concerning things about this laptop is regarding the fan. It gets a little louder than usual while performing some heavy tasks. Asus should have done something while offering this laptop at a hefty price. The ports you’ll get on this laptop are HDMI 2.0, USB 3.1 Type C, and USB Type C with Thunderbolt 3.
The battery life on this laptop is pretty standard for a gaming machine. You can get around 4 hours of basic or lightweight tasks and 1.5-2 hours of gaming or heavy tasks.
This is surely one of the best laptop for tensorflow, Weka etc.
10. Acer Predator Triton 700- A Powerful laptop for deep learning
Finally, the big monster is here. The Acer Predator Triton 700 could be slightly more powerful than the above ASUS ROG Zephyrus GX501 but Both laptops are priced similarly laptops which costs around $3000 mark.
As you might expect, at this price range you’ll be getting a laptop with a premium build quality and that’s what Acer has delivered on this Predator Triton 700. The body of this laptop is entirely made out of metal which is very strong and rigid. Surely it won’t give you a feel of a cheap laptop.
One of the key things to mention about this laptop is its unique trackpad. Instead of a square type trackpad at the bottom of the keyboard area, you’ll be getting a big sized glass trackpad at the top area. Though it may take some time to get used to it, it works pretty fine. You are getting a customizable RGB Backlit keyboard on this machine which is an amazing thing to have.
The 512GB PCIe SSD performs extremely fast whose read and write speeds are 3300 MBps and 2650 MBps respectively. The 32GB DDR4 RAM offered on this machine will surely help you run multitasking with ease. You are getting the same CPU as the above laptop i.e Intel Core i7-7700HQ which does a great as usual.
This is the second laptop on this list which comes with powerful Nvidia GTX 1080 with 8GB GDDR5X VRAM. The gaming performance on this machine is as usual outstanding with this powerful GPU which can play almost any games even at the highest settings.
Let me give you an idea about that,
As you can say this beast can handle almost any game flawlessly. This laptop is also suitable for heavy tasks such as video editing, music production etc.
You’ll be getting a handful of ports on this machine. There are 1 USB Type C with Thunderbolt 3 support, USB 3.0, Ethernet jack, 1 USB 2.0, HDMI and a display port.
This laptop weighs only 5.4 pounds (2.4 kg). Considering its heavy and powerful components, I don’t think this is a heavy laptop but neither it is a lightweight laptop. You can travel with this occasionally just like the above laptop.
And lastly, the battery life.
You can expect around 2 hours of gaming performance and slightly more than that while doing any general tasks. A longer battery life should have been better considering its price but we can’t expect a good battery life in every gaming laptop.
After spending quite some I have made this post for those who are looking for the best laptops for deep learning and machine learning in 2019. If you have found the right choice from the above laptops, I would like to hear about. Just shoot your comments below.